De Forville Vigneto Loreto Barbaresco

Vintage: 2020
Description: Practicing Organic Farming. DeForville's wines are an update of the traditional Piedmontese style. They combine the rugged character of old-fashioned, low-intervention winemaking with greater clarity, gnetler extraction and extensive 2-year aging in traditional Slavonian oak. This single-vineyard bottling shows the natural elegant richness of the Ovello area. Floral, with chocolatey red fruit, with a savory edge, mouthwateringly saline acidity, and tightening finish. Leave this is the decanter for an hour or so. This will be even more complex and satin-textured in 2028, so hold a bottle if you can. Sourced from the Loreto vineyard within Ovello, with marl soils (clay with limestone rocks). Spontaneously fermented in stainless steel (with temperature control) for a relatively short 2 weeks, then aged for 2 years in large 5000l Slavonian barrels. Unfiltered & unfined. The De Forville family emigrated from Belgium, settling in Barbaresco in 1860. Appropriately for the place and time, they went into the business of growing Nebbiolo, selling their wine in bulk until 1940 when they started to bottle it themselves. Today they make a relatively modest 100,000 bottles of wine a year.
